Anders Björler
Anders Björler (born 26 February 1973) is a Swedish musician. He is best known as the lead guitarist in the metal bands The Haunted and At the Gates, alongside his bass-playing twin brother Jonas Björler.

Björler has also directed, edited and produced music videos, documentaries and in-the-studio features for bands such as In Flames, Dark Tranquillity and Meshuggah, as well as his own bands.
